PLExplosive cartridges for bursting mine material usually have cylinder-shaped shields that prevent the ignition of explosive mixtures, e.g. methane or coal dust with air. These shields are previously made of materials that have a cooling effect or volatilize. at the explosion temperature and forms a protective coating that isolates the charge of the cartridge from the surrounding air. Common salt, sodium bicarbonate, sodium or calcium fluoride, ethyl iodide, acid sodium sulfite are used as such materials; to these materials, a binding agent is added, e.g. clay, dextrin, etc. Such shields, however, do not insulate the charge sufficiently, and then, in the event of an explosion, poisonous gases, e.g. SO2, are produced and the precipitate, e.g. NaOH, is destroyed. The present invention can overcome the above disadvantages by using solid carbonic anhydride shells either alone or mixed with ice water as the material for the production, the ratio of the amount of carbonic anhydride and water in the mixture may be different. Such a shield evaporates partially after being amalgamated in the blast hole, and CO2, the specific gravity of which is higher *) The patent owner declared that the inventor is Edward Janczyk. the flame which is produced in the event of an explosion is separated from the gases surrounding the cartridge. In addition, COz is effective as a cooling agent, and in the event of an explosion, no poisonous gases or corrosive deposits are formed. The envelope according to the present invention is a cylinder of carbonic anhydride or a mixture thereof with water surrounding the charge of the explosive. The envelope according to the present invention can be used for any type of explosive material used in mining. PL
